一种即时通信方法及设备技术

技术编号:10930884 阅读:86 留言:0更新日期:2015-01-21 12:02
本发明专利技术公开了一种即时通信方法及设备,所述方法包括:接收用户账号所登录的客户端向用户账号自身发送的信息;以及根据预定的策略,向所述用户账号发送所接收的信息。本发明专利技术特别适合于在某一用户账号所控制的用户设备之间高效地共享信息。

【技术实现步骤摘要】
【专利摘要】本专利技术公开了一种即时通信方法及设备,所述方法包括:接收用户账号所登录的客户端向用户账号自身发送的信息;以及根据预定的策略,向所述用户账号发送所接收的信息。本专利技术特别适合于在某一用户账号所控制的用户设备之间高效地共享信息。【专利说明】一种即时通信方法及设备
本专利技术涉及即时通信技术,并且更具体地,涉及一种即时通信方法及设备。
技术介绍
在信息时代,人们经常面对如何共享信息和数据的问题。传统地,可以通过使用各种移动便携式设备,例如U盘,或者通过使用网络上的共享文件夹的方式等来在不同用户设备间共享信息。 即时通信技术和用于在用户间分享信息的网络平台(例如,社交网络服务SNS平台)的发展,为在用户间通过网络共享信息提供了一种新的方式。用户可以通过即时通信工具和信息共享网络平台和其他用户交互各种消息甚至文件。此类即时通信工具例如腾讯公司的即时通信软件QQ,此类网络平台例如人人网的校友录主页。
技术实现思路
专利技术人的研究表明,共享信息的需求很多情况下特别存在于某一用户所控制的用户设备之间。例如,员工希望在下班时把在办公室未完成的一份文件从办公的计算机共享至他家里的笔记本电脑。虽然利用即时通信技术可以快捷地共享信息,但当前的即时通信技术仅支持不同用户账号间的通信。 因此,本专利技术的解决的技术问题之一在于如何在用户设备之间共享信息,特别在于如何在某一用户所控制的用户设备之间高效地共享信息。 根据本专利技术的一个方面,提供了一种用于即时通信的方法,包括:接收用户账号所登录的客户端向用户账号自身发送的信息;以及根据预定的策略,向所述用户账号发送所接收的信息。 根据本专利技术的另一个方面,提供了一种用于即时通信的设备,包括:用于接收用户账号所登录的客户端向用户账号自身发送的信息的装置;以及用于根据预定的策略向所述用户账号发送所接收的信息的装置。 根据本专利技术的一个实施方式,所述预定的策略可以包括,在发送所接收的信息之前,延迟预定的时间。 根据本专利技术的一个实施方式,所述预定的策略可以包括,仅向所述客户端之外的所述用户账号已经登录的一个或多个其他客户端的部分或全部发送所接收的信息。 根据本专利技术的一个实施方式,所述预定的策略可以包括,在所述用户账号下次登录时触发所述所接收的信息的发送。 根据本专利技术的一个实施方式,所述向用户账号自身发送的信息可以包括文本消息、语音消息和数据文件中的一个或多个。 本专利技术改良了以往的即时信息软件,将原来只能向好友发送信息的功能扩展为可以向自身账号,或者自身在其他设备登录的账号间发送信息的功能。本专利技术适合于在用户账号所登录的设备间共享信息,特别适合于在某一用户账号所控制的用户设备之间高效地共享信息。 【专利附图】【附图说明】 当结合附图阅读下文对示范性实施方式的详细描述时,本专利技术的这些以及其他目的、特征和优点将变得显而易见,在附图中: 图1示出了本专利技术的实施方式可以在其中实施的系统的概览图; 图2示出了根据本专利技术实施方式的即时通信方法的流程图; 图3示出了根据本专利技术实施方式的即时通信装置的框图。 图4示出了适合用来实现本专利技术实施方式的计算机系统的框图。 【具体实施方式】 下文将参考若干示例性实施例来描述本专利技术的原理和精神。应当理解,给出这些实施例仅仅是为了使本领域技术人员能够更好地理解进而实现本专利技术,而并非以任何方式限制本专利技术的范围。 附图中的流程图和框图,图示了按照本专利技术各种实施例的装置、方法和计算机程序产品的可能实现的体系架构、功能和操作。在这点上,流程图或框图中的每个方框可以代表一个模块、程序段、或代码的一部分,所述模块、程序段、或代码的一部分包含一个或多个用于实现预定的逻辑功能的可执行指令。也应当注意,框图和/或流程图中的每个方框、以及框图和/或流程图中的方框的组合,可以用执行规定的功能或操作的专用的基于硬件的系统来实现,或者可以用专用硬件与计算机指令的组合来实现。 下面结合附图以示例的方式详细描述本专利技术的各种实施方式。 首先参考图1,其示出了本专利技术的实施方式可以在其中实现的示例性系统10的概览图。系统10可以包括有线或无线网络的任意组合,其中这些网络包括但不限于移动电话网络、无线局域网(LAN)、蓝牙个人局域网、以太网LAN、令牌环LAN、广域网、互联网等。 例如,图1中所示系统10包括移动电话网络11和互联网28。通往互联网28的连接可以包括但不限于远程无线连接、短程无线连接,以及各种有线连接,有线连接包括但不限于电话线、电缆线路、电力线、TV广播等。 系统10的示例性移动通信设备可以包括但不限于组合式PDA和移动电话14、移动电话12、PDA16、集成消息传递设备(IMD) 18和平板电脑(未示出)等。移动通信设备可以通过通往基站24的无线连接25发送和接收呼叫和消息,并且通过通往基站24的无线连接25与服务提供商进行通信。基站24可以耦合至网络服务器26,该服务器26允许移动电话网络11和互联网28之间的通信。系统10还包括互联网应用类网站的服务器20,其通过有线或无线链路连接(未示出)到互联网28,这些应用类网站例如包括:博客、Weibo、BBS、社交网络SNS、即时通信頂服务等,可以基于Webl.0、Web2.0、SIP等多种协议。系统10可以包括附加的通信设备和不同类型的通信设备。 移动通信设备可以使用各种传输技术进行通信,包括但不限于,码分多址(CDMA)、全球移动通信系统(GSM)、通用移动通信系统(UMTS)、时分多址(TDMA)、频分多址(FDMA)、传输控制协议/互联网协议(TCP/IP)、短消息传递服务(SMS)、多媒体消息传递服务(MMS)、电子邮件、即时消息传递服务(MS)、蓝牙、IEEE802.11等。在实现本专利技术的各种实施方式中所涉及的通信设备可以使用各种介质进行通信,包括但不限于无线电、红外、激光、线缆连接等。 图2示意性示出了根据本专利技术实施方式的即时通信方法20的流程图。该流程开始于步骤S200。 步骤S210:接收用户账号所登录的客户端向用户账号自身发送的信息。 步骤S220:根据预定的策略,向所述用户账号发送所接收的信息。 至此,方法20在步骤S230结束。 根据本专利技术的一个实施方式,客户端在发送至用户账号自身的信息时,可以将自身的用户账号设置在所发送的信息的封装头的目的地字段中,如果接收方(例如,即时通信服务器、SNS服务器)发现即使通信信息的封装头中的目的地地址和源地址相同,则可以认为是该用户账号向其自身账号发送的信息。据此可以实现本专利技术的上述步骤S220。 优选地,可以在即时通信消息的封装中,设定标志位,以供即时通信服务器判定是用户账号向其自身发送的信息。 作为示例,在用于利用诸如例如腾讯公司定的QQ工具、人人网的用户校友录主页等即时通信客户端或页面向自身用户账号发送信息时,可以点击在该即时通信客户端或页面上显示的用户账号(如人人网主页中的用户的头像)来进行,例如弹出和向其他用户账号发送信息类似的对话框或页面。本专利技术依此实现了对现有技术中的即时通信客户端或页面的扩展。 根据本专利技术的一个实施方式,例如即时通信服务器或者信息共享的网络平台的服务器本文档来自技高网...

【技术保护点】
一种即时通信方法,包括:接收用户账号所登录的客户端向用户账号自身发送的信息;以及根据预定的策略,向所述用户账号发送所接收的信息。

【技术特征摘要】

【专利技术属性】
技术研发人员:费俊明
申请(专利权)人:北京千橡网景科技发展有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1